FAST Act Introduced by Representatives Stearns and Towns
Proposed legislation introduced this week by Representatives Cliff Stearns (R-FL) and Edolphus (Ed) Towns (D-NY) is developed in order to accelerate the development of innovative therapies for people with serious or life-threatening diseases.
H.R. 4132, Faster Access to Specialized Treatments or the FAST Act, is designed to modernize and expand the Food and Drug Administration’s Accelerated Approval pathway to encompass a broader range of diseases and encourage innovative drug development tools and strategies.
Stearns and Towns have introduced legislation to speed the approval of new therapies for patients with serious and life-threatening diseases. The bill also provides further clarity of the FDA approval process by codifying and modernizing the well-established Accelerated Approval program.
“Accelerated Approval” refers to a pathway at FDA for earlier approval of drugs for serious, unmet medical need. Surrogate endpoint or marker predicting clinical benefit must be tested to verify the anticipated benefit.
